Output 66d7d1fc5c3585c60162397bf957012fc091f56739307fe890c726b58f00d2ab:2

value
2465191187
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b64513c1f1b889a556463243cca9c26ee626b9a0 OP_EQUALVERIFY OP_CHECKSIG
address
1HckjUpRGcrrRAtFaaCAUaGjsPx9oYmLaZ
transaction
66d7d1fc5c3585c60162397bf957012fc091f56739307fe890c726b58f00d2ab
spent
true